Halliburton (HAL) EVP/COO Slocum gains 8,845 performance-based shares
Rhea-AI Filing Summary
Halliburton Company director and EVP/COO Jeffrey Shannon Slocum acquired 8,845 shares of common stock on a performance-based award. The shares were issued on February 27, 2026, after achievement of performance criteria tied to performance share units granted on January 3, 2023, increasing his direct holdings to 196,267.952 shares.
